Singapore's GB Batteries to issue S$60 million three-year floating-rate notes

By Reshmi Basu

New York, June 16 - GB Batteries International Ltd. said it plans to issue S$60 million of three-year notes under the company's S$500 million multicurrency debt issuance program.

The issuance will be the fourth series under the program and will bear an interest rate of 90 basis points more than the Singapore dollar-denominated six-month swap offer rate.

DBS Bank Ltd. and The HongKong and Shanghai Banking Corp. are joint lead managers. Maybank and Sumitomo Mitsui Banking Corp. are co-lead managers.

Proceeds will be used to refinance existing bank borrowings and to fund working capital requirements.

GB Batteries, based in Singapore, is engaged in the manufacturing and marketing of batteries and battery-related products.
